Some people believe that unpaid community service should be a compulsory part of high school programmes (for example working for a charity, improving the neighbourhood or teaching sports to younger children). To what extent do you agree or disagree?

Many people emphasise that voluntary work ought to be a mandatory component of the high school curriculum. I completely agree with this opinion because it presents students with the opportunity to develop a strong senseinculcate a deep sense of civic responsibility and also provides a conducive environment in which they can develop transferable skillsso that they can foster transferable skills.

2

To begincommence with, unpaid communitypublic service would be a valuablegolden opportunity for high school students to develop a keen sense of social responsibility and awareness. By devoting their time and effort to addressing the needs of the local community, students can develop a profound understanding of the challenges facedunderstanding of challenges faced by marginalized people, thus inculcating a sense of responsible citizenship. For example, a pupil volunteering at a food banka pupil engaging in a food bank or soup kitchen programme may obtain valuable insight into the issue of food insecurity and may becometurn into a passionate advocate for policy changes that deal with this pressing issue.

3

Moreover, students can acquire essential life skills through unpaid community service. Taking part in voluntary programmes, such as charity work, community cleanup programmes or voluntary sports coaching for youngsters, pupils can actively contribute to their communitiessocieties, thereby gaining hands-on experienceexperiences. Through these experiences, they can hone their communication skills, problem-solving abilities, and team spirit. For instance, a student who volunteers at a community food bank may learn how to manage time and resources, collaborate closelyclosely collaborate with others, and empathize with vulnerable populations. Besides, the skills students attain through free public service enrich their resumes, demonstrating their commitment to noble causes and their ability to work cooperatively with others.

4

To conclude, I believe that unpaid community service should be obligatory for high school students because it instils a sense of social responsibility and helps young students gain social skills.

Overall assessment

Why this response received Band 8.0

The response is strongest in its direct position, well-developed reasons, and consistently precise examples showing how compulsory service can build civic responsibility and transferable skills. Its main limitation is minor repetition, particularly the reuse of the food-bank example, which slightly narrows the range of support. The priority is to diversify the evidence and sharpen a few word choices so each paragraph adds a clearly distinct dimension.
